Comparing 1 sub to 1 sub, the Audiosource SW-15 would be my choice. It has a larger driver, more powerful amp, and larger enclosure which means it moves more air and more efficiently.

I think for $50 more, two Sony's in the same corner would have the performance edge(extra 6db gain). I've heard both subs but not in the same room(not just in store also). I did like the SW-15 better(both need polyfill added) but the price on the Sony is just unbeatable!

I don't think the Sony holds the title as best sub under $150 anymore, especailly since it's only that price for a few U.S. folk who know about my.sony.com's 2000 must earn points. However, it has been rated by cheaphometheater.com as better than the PB10 although I don't think they mean better in terms of music- only in spl for movies, which are ok with boomy vs. music where you don't want that extra boomy sound. The current holder of the best sub under $150 goes to the DLS 10 from partsExpress.com for $99.80. Yes- the Sony is a close second, but in terms of bang for your buck and quality build- the DLS wins. Search for a thread by Steve nn on the DLS where he did a head to head comparison to the Sony without mods. Now, the mods (which are needed for the Sony to make it less boomy) will lower the actuall SPL on the Sony (even if just a bit), giving yet another reason for the DSL 10 to best it. Steve's test numbers demonstrated that the DLS 10 has a bit of an edge on an non-moded Sony. The Sony is an ugly sub, also (sorry Sony folk) but looks aren't everything. The DLS 10 helps with WAF if that's an issue. Also, I don't think the Sony does as well with music as the DLS 10 does, but I have not done a true in home comparison in this regard so let others who may have speak further on this issue. As far as the SW 15, that will rock with mods from what I understand, but I hope you don't want to hide it- apparently it's pretty large. This is also a must mod sub.
